Users shall assume the responsibility to take appropriate safety and health measures, ensuring to meet the conditions stipulated by relevant national regulations.1 ScopeThis Standard specifies the gas chromatography-mass selective detector (GC-MSD) method for determining the content of ortho-phenylphenol (OPP) in textiles. Method 1 in this Standard is applicable to the determination and confirmation of the ortho-phenylphenol content in various textile materials and their products; Method 2 in this Standard is applicable to determination and confirmation of the ortho-phenylphenol and its salts and esters contents in various textile materials and their products.2 Normative ReferencesThe provisions in following documents become the provisions of this Standard through reference in this Standard. For dated references, the subsequent amendments (excluding corrigendum) or revisions do not apply to this Standard, however, parties who reach an agreement based on this Standard are encouraged to study if the latest versions of these documents are applicable. For undated references, the latest edition of the referenced document applies. GB/T 6682 Water for Laboratory Use – Specifications (GB/T 6682-1992, neq ISO 3696:1987)3 Principles3.1 Method 1 The specimen is extracted by ultrasonic wave of methanol. After the extracting solution is concentrated to a constant volume, it is measured by a gas chromatograph equipped with a mass selective detector (GC-MSD). Take 1.0g (accurate to 0.01g) of the specimen; place it in a 100mL conical flask with a stopper; add 50mL of methanol; and extract for 20min in an ultrasonic generator. Filter the extracting solution. The residue is ultrasonically extracted by 30mL of methanol for 5min; combine the filtrate; and dehydrate by anhydrous sodium sulfate column; collect in a 100mL concentration bottle; concentrate to near dryness in a 40°C water bath rotary evaporator; dissolve by acetone and make constant volume of 5.0mL for confirmation and determination of g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. 6.1.2 Determination 6.1.2.1 Gas chromatography-mass spectrometry conditions Since the test results depend on the used instrument, it is impossible to give general parameters for chromatographic analysis. The set parameters shall ensure that the measured component may be effectively separated from other components during chromatographic determination. The parameters given below prove to be feasible. 6.2.1 Extraction Take a representative sample; cut it to a size of 5mm × 5 mm or less, and mix evenly. Take 1.0g (accurate to 0.01g) of the sample; place it in a 100mL conical flask with a stopper; add 50mL of methanol; and extract for 20min in the ultrasonic generator. Filter the extracting solution in a 100mL concentrator bottle. The residue was ultrasonically extracted by 30mL of methanol for 5min; combine the filtrate; then concentrate to near dryness on a 40°C water bath rotary evaporator. Use 8mL of potassium carbonate solution to dissolve the concentrated solution and totally transfer into a 15mL centrifuge tube. 6.2.2 Acetylation Add 1mL of acetic anhydride; shake for 2min. Accurately add 5.0mL of n-hexane; shake for 2min; and centrifuge at 4000 r/min for 3min. Use a pointed pipette to extract the lower aqueous phase. Add 10mL of sodium sulfate solution; shake for another 1min; and centrifuge at 4000 r/min for 3min. The n-hexane phase is used for determination and confirmation of g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. 6.2.3 Preparation of standard working solution Accurately transfer a certain volume of standard solution of appropriate concentration in a 15mL centrifuge tube; dilute to 8 mL by potassium carbonate solution.
